Are you at the point in your career where you are considering reinventing yourself? If you are, you are not alone. Some can successfully reinvent themselves even after being in their respective industries for years. However, some are unable to find their true calling even after reinvention.

If you want to see if you can succeed in a midlife career reinvention, here are five tips you can try out:

Total Reinvention Is Not A Guarantee

While reinventing oneself to achieve certain goals or dreams sounds like a perfect goal, people don’t start from scratch when they reach midlife. Most try a career that is somehow similar to their previous work but in line with their new interests. This allows people to use their experience to succeed in their new path. Check what parts of your current career you like and blend them with your new passions.

Take A Well-Deserved Break

It is understandable that people want to retire from their current position and get into something new. But it may be best to take some time off for yourself and reflect before focusing on your next job. Once you are ready, you will find it easier to jump into your reinvention and succeed.

Positivity is Key

One reason others find it hard to succeed in career reinvention in midlife is that they tend to surround themselves with negativity. From what they see and hear to what they read, the negativity disables them from seeing their true potential and pressing forward. However, if you surround yourself with positivity, you can counter the negativity and redirect your focus to the things you want to focus on.

Don’t Be Afraid Of Technology

If you dislike relying on technology, you may want to reconsider your stance about it. While it is true that technology can be intimidating, you may find yourself unable to keep up with your new career and the competition that already incorporates technology into its strategy. So, make it a point to learn the different technologies you may use in your new career goals, even the basics.

Take Action

If you find yourself stuck as you try to do a midlife career reinvention, look into what actions you can take to make some progress. Some examples of actions you can take to help you out include volunteering, assisting a friend with a project related to the career move you plan to do, and even taking lessons. You may be surprised with how much you can do for your reinvention when you try to act.

No matter your reason for wanting to reinvent yourself for your career, it may take a while to see results. But, if you can change your mindset and adapt to the changes in your chosen career industry, you will notice significant changes that can improve your career in the long run. Good luck!
